EVERSPIN TECH (NASDAQ:MRAM - Get Free Report) CEO Sanjeev Aggarwal sold 17,327 shares of the company's stock in a transaction dated Wednesday, July 2nd. The stock was sold at an average price of $6.47, for a total value of $112,105.69.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ief executive officer directly owned 607,706 shares in the company, valued at approximately $3,931,857.82. The trade was a 2.77%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a legal fil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is accessible through this hyperlink.
Sanjeev Aggarwal also recently made the following trade(s):
- On Thursday, July 3rd, Sanjeev Aggarwal sold 12,677 shares of EVERSPIN TECH stock. The stock was sold at an average price of $6.82, for a total value of $86,457.14.

Everspin Technologies, Inc engages in the manufacture and sale of magnetoresistive random access memory (MRAM) products in the United States, Japan, Hong Kong, Germany, Singapore, China, Canada, and internationally. It offers Toggle MRAM, spin-transfer torque MRAM, and tunnel magneto resistance sensor products, as well as foundry services for MRAM products.
